Brown, D., 2000: A recursive Kohn variational algorithm for the Green's operator: application to the T-matrix. Chem. Phys., 259, 11-26, doi:10.1016/S0301-0104(00)00151-8.

A recursive version of the Kohn variational principle for the Green's operator is presented. An expression for the off-shell T-matrix is derived which is valid in the presence of a hard wall potential and which is conveniently evaluated using the recursive algorithm. The off-shell T-matrix elements for scattering systems with and without hard wall components to the potential are computed using this algorithm.
